General Motors' stock rises 1.4% to $86.15 amid positive earnings outlook.

General Motors (GM) shares increased by 1.4% to $86.15, following a strong earnings report and an improved full-year outlook. The company reported a 41.3% year-over-year increase in adjusted earnings per share for Q2 2026, surpassing analyst expectations. Additionally, GM raised its full-year adjusted EBIT guidance to $14-$16 billion, up from the previous range of $13.5-$15.5 billion.
